Sticky Chicken Rice Bowls: Easy, Flavorful Comfort for All
Sticky Chicken Rice Bowls are a delicious and easy comfort food dish that combines tender chicken and flavorful rice.

- 1 pound boneless chicken thighs
- 2 cups jasmine rice
- 3 cups chicken broth
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 inch ginger, grated
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 green onion, sliced
- 1/4 cup sesame seeds
- In a bowl, mix soy sauce, honey, garlic, and ginger. Marinate chicken in this mixture for at least 30 minutes.
-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at. Cook the marinated chicken until browned and cooked through.
- In another pot, prepare jasmine rice according to package instructions using chicken broth instead of water.
- Once the rice is cooked, fluff it with a fork and divide into bowls.
- Slice the chicken and place it on top of the rice.
- Garnish with sliced green onions and sesame seeds before serving.
Notes
- For added spice, consider adding chili flakes to the chicken marinade.
- This dish can be served warm or cold, making it perfect for meal prep.
